2. Consider the size of the room and the type of light you want to install

As with all interior design elements, proportion is critical. In order to maintain balance in your dining or kitchen area, your light fixture should neither be too small nor too big.

Consider where you intend to hang the chandelier and be mindful of existing furniture in the room. As a guide, the diameter of your lighting should equal half to two-thirds of the width of your table.

Don’t forget to pay attention to the vertical height of your fixture: too low and it will become a visual obstruction when seated at the table, too high and it will go unnoticed.

That being said, rules can be broken, if you have the expertise to do so. Sometimes an oversized chandelier works well for a dramatic effect, whilst a more understated one might be perfect in a room where it is not required to be a focal point.

3. Choose a light that is both stylish and functional

Perfect design happens when style meets function. It’s not enough to have a stunning chandelier if its presence in a room brings discomfort.

If your fixture is the main light source for the space, make sure it offers enough brightness to illuminate all corners of the room. The same goes for the design, a delicate piece will be a source of anxiety in a high-traffic area where it could easily succumb to destruction.

4. Match the light to the style of your home

A home’s style statement should inform the purchase of every design element in it. Gone are the days when chandeliers were only associated with giant ornate crystal pieces.

A minimalist home should be matched with an equally unpretentious chandelier, whilst a country-styled home belongs with traditional fixtures.

The point is, always maintain your aesthetic. There are unlimited lighting choices for every look including natural rope chandeliers, woven pendant lighting, contemporary styles, rustic, caged, and the list goes on. There is no excuse for forcing a chandelier where it doesn’t belong.

5. Add warmth and luxury to your dining or kitchen area with an overhead light

There is a reason why interior designers place great importance on layered lighting. Without sufficient light, a room can feel cold and look dull.

In the lighting equation, chandeliers provide ambient lighting that illuminates and sets the mood for a room. Since the dining and kitchen areas are places of gathering, you ideally want to add a warm light which consequently softens the space.

6. Install dimmer switches for mood lighting

Your young ones might need good lighting to get through their dinner without making a mess, but, a dinner for two usually calls for a more romantic light.

The best way to get control over the brightness of your chandelier is to have dimmer switches installed. There is a range of options including wifi-controlled smart switches managed from your mobile.

Apart from setting the mood, having dimmers also allows you to regulate the power usage of your light. There is no need for 100% watt usage when the chandelier is not in direct use.
